Output 1d8d23eeafd5bd0a6ab74cc39b6be4adffd768f5750e4e9904f1f0d2a0f91b46:1

value
59887881
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c81bb1783919b0f8b72606f39679400d5082d20 OP_EQUALVERIFY OP_CHECKSIG
address
1M6w54QBDcs89dRNzLVVLZBKpmeDmvgFzk
transaction
1d8d23eeafd5bd0a6ab74cc39b6be4adffd768f5750e4e9904f1f0d2a0f91b46
confirmations
485443
spent
true